Average IB Score

Average IB Score

Pennsylvania State University - Lehigh Valley has an average IB score of 36 out of 45 for students who are admitted with IB scores. It’s important to note that a significant number of admitted students do not submit IB scores. The average score reflects the high standards of the admissions process for those who do present IB results.

IB Score Range

31-38

Pennsylvania State University - Lehigh Valley has an IB score range for admissions, with the 25th percentile at 31 and the 75th percentile at 38. Being within this range does not guarantee admission. However, applicants at the upper end, closer to 38, are in a stronger position, while those at the lower end, around 31, will need to bolster their applications with better grades, essays, awards, and extracurricular activities to enhance their chances of acceptance.
